It has been a delight for me, during these strange times, to receive students’ Reading Award work and see what they’ve been reading – I have certainly added a few books to my wish list as a result.
Special congratulations must go to Monet Silvain, 8Oak, who has completed her Silver Reading Award. This is no mean feat as she had to read four books to complete Bronze, then another five of varying genres, plus a book of short stories and poems, for Silver. So overall, since lockdown, Monet has read at least nine books.
An outstanding achievement. well done, Monet!
